在当今数字化时代,Github作为一个重要的代码托管平台,被广泛用于软件开发和版本控制。然而,许多用户在使用Github时,常常会遇到无法打开网站的情况。这不仅影响了项目的进展,也影响了开发者的工作效率。本文将深入探讨Github经常打不开的原因,并提供详细的解决方案。
Github打不开的常见原因
在探讨解决方案之前,我们首先需要了解导致Github打不开的常见原因。这些原因通常包括:
- 网络连接问题:用户的网络环境不稳定或速度慢,可能导致Github无法正常加载。
- DNS设置错误:域名系统(DNS)设置不正确也可能导致无法访问Github。
- 浏览器缓存问题:浏览器的缓存可能导致网页无法更新,影响Github的访问。
- 防火墙或安全软件设置:某些安全软件可能会错误地阻止Github的访问。
- 地区限制:在某些地区,Github可能会受到限制,导致用户无法正常访问。
解决Github打不开的方案
针对上述问题,我们提供了多种解决方案,供用户参考:
1. 检查网络连接
确保你的设备连接到了稳定的网络,尝试以下步骤:
- 重启路由器。
- 使用其他设备测试网络是否可用。
- 尝试连接其他Wi-Fi或移动数据网络。
2. 更改DNS设置
修改DNS设置可能帮助解决访问问题,推荐使用公共DNS服务:
- Google Public DNS:8.8.8.8 和 8.8.4.4
- Cloudflare DNS:1.1.1.1 和 1.0.0.1
如何更改DNS设置:
- 在Windows中,右键点击网络图标,选择“属性”。
- 选择“Internet协议版本4(TCP/IPv4)”,点击“属性”。
- 选择“使用下面的DNS服务器地址”,输入上述DNS地址。
3. 清除浏览器缓存
浏览器的缓存可能导致加载问题。你可以按照以下步骤清除缓存:
- 打开浏览器设置。
- 找到“隐私”或“安全”选项。
- 选择“清除浏览数据”,并选择清除缓存和Cookies。
4. 检查防火墙设置
如果你使用防火墙或安全软件,检查它们的设置是否阻止了Github的访问。你可以:
- 暂时禁用防火墙或安全软件,看看能否访问Github。
- 在防火墙设置中添加Github为允许访问的例外。
5. 使用VPN
如果你在特定地区遇到限制,可以尝试使用VPN服务来访问Github。选择一个可靠的VPN服务提供商,连接到可以访问Github的地区。
FAQ:关于Github打不开的常见问题解答
Q1:Github为什么会打不开?
A1:Github打不开的原因可能有很多,如网络连接问题、DNS设置错误、浏览器缓存问题、防火墙设置及地区限制等。确保逐一排查。
Q2:如何确认我的网络连接是否正常?
A2:你可以尝试访问其他网站,或者使用ping命令检查与Github的连接。如果只有Github打不开,那么问题可能与Github有关。
Q3:更改DNS真的有帮助吗?
A3:是的,许多用户通过更改DNS设置成功解决了无法访问Github的问题。特别是使用Google和Cloudflare的公共DNS可以显著提高访问速度。
Q4:如果在公司网络中打不开Github该怎么办?
A4:首先检查公司的网络政策,确保没有限制访问Github。如果有,可以尝试与IT部门联系,了解是否可以解除限制。
Q5:如何确定是否是我的浏览器问题?
A5:你可以尝试使用不同的浏览器或无痕模式访问Github,看看问题是否依然存在。如果无痕模式下可以访问,那么问题很可能出在浏览器设置或扩展上。
总结
通过以上分析和解决方案,用户可以更好地应对Github经常打不开的问题。如果以上方法都无法解决你的问题,建议联系Github的技术支持团队,寻求进一步的帮助。在快速发展的开发环境中,能够顺利访问Github对于开发者来说是至关重要的。希望本文对你有所帮助,祝你在Github的使用过程中顺利无阻!